About HEC Montréal

A world-class French-language business school with an emphasis on multilingual teaching, HEC Montréal has over 13,000 students and trains 8,000 executives and managers from all industries every year. The School holds numerous accreditations and offers some 50 academic programs at all levels of university education. With 274 professors and researchers trained at the world’s most prestigious universities, HEC Montréal boasts cutting-edge management teaching and research. Some fifty research units, including 27 chairs—6 of them Canada Research Chairs—give the School its reputation for innovation, attracting students from close to 143 countries. HEC Montréal was Canada’s first business school and has trained over 82,000 students in all fields of management since its founding in 1907.
